Abstract

1328464 Tanker ships HLILES 26 Jan 1972 [23 April 1971] 3697/72 Headings B7A B7M and B7S A tanker e.g. for oil has a ballast tank 10 of a flexible, pleated construction with means e.g. rubber rings 13 reinforced with steel coil springs (15), Fig. 5 (not shown), around the inner edge of the pleats to cause the tank 10 to collapse upon emptying. The tank 10 may be placed inside an apertured cylinder 8 and flat, annular metal rings 16 may be provided between the pleats to assist the collapse of the tank inside the cylinder. The ballast, e.g. sea water, is pumped into the tank, via pipes 18, 17 and valve 20, which thus expands. The arrangement is such that the ballast does not become contaminated by the cargo.
